Skip to content

New pile-up corrections

Camille Normand requested to merge canorman-newPileUpCorrections into master

Adapt CaloFutureDigitFilterTool and CaloFutureECorrection to new pile-up corrections.

To use these corrections, the three previously mentioned MRs should be used, with branch name 'canorman-newPileUpCorrections' (name is identical for all three MRs).

Links to presentations for details:

Closes LHCb#31 (closed)

---------------- OBSOLETE (when PileUpOffset.xml was fetched from SIMCOND HOW TO USE: First, use the two previously mentioned MRs, from both Rec and Moore.

Then, you need to set-up a local SIMCOND directory with the proper pile-up energy corrections table. This is done using the two following files. These files contain: i) a method to properly set-up a local SIMCOND directory, get the correct PileUpOffset.xml file, ii) an example of an option file with a couple of lines that need to be added for the option files to 'know' and use your local SIMCOND directory. NB: This method can be used with any CondDB tag (to be defined when cloning SIMCOND from GitLab), as the only file being changed is PileUpOffset.xml

Use_PUCorr.sh

default_input_and_conds_hlt2.py

Edited by Rosen Matev

Merge request reports